This shares a discussion on whether OpenAI's consumer advantage is unassailable: an OpenAI investor argues that OpenAI's adoption lead in the consumer market is nearly impossible to catch, and consumer market profit margins might be higher than those in the enterprise market.

The author cautions against ignoring the fact that "leading doesn't mean winning": historically, Yahoo once held a dominant lead in the search market before Google rewrote the landscape with a better product experience. The phrase "Claude Code ate their lunch" in the post title also hints that new product paradigms can rapidly shift the competitive dynamic.
